Output eb28a280501c41bc42ec791f56c03f68a04d6465f20db8d8758ad9cd850bdb17:1

value
336700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4f8bb84c9526e10892557265b3ac25a5fb33d4 OP_EQUAL
address
3PWNiL2w1j8KzbdTpf8D9LCGkt698KYSUd
transaction
eb28a280501c41bc42ec791f56c03f68a04d6465f20db8d8758ad9cd850bdb17
confirmations
127839
spent
true